What is a Peer Health Educator?
The mission of the Peer Health Educator (PHE) program is to provide an effective peer network to encourage, support, and advance healthful living for all UP student’s. The PHE program facilitate health education and self-care among our UP students. The success of this program is due primarily to the collaborative commitments of the University Health Center and Residence Life including both students and staff who dedicate time and energy to the overall wellness of our campus population. The program includes education of the Peer Health Educators in the areas of nutrition, stress management, alcohol/other drug usage, relationship issues, eating disorders, immunization compliance, common cold and flu, learning disabilities, first aid, communication, confidentiality and much more. In turn, the Peer Health Educators will be educating peers and raising awareness of key health and wellness issues which affect our community.
